Bell v. Marshall
3 A.D.2d 697, 160 N.Y.S.2d 614, 1957 N.Y. App. Div. LEXIS 6513
CourtAppellate Division of the Supreme Court of the State of New York
DecidedFebruary 5, 1957
StatusPublished

Opinion
Judgment unanimously affirmed, the respondents to recover of the surviving appellants, Arnold F. Anderson and Robert A. Schmitz, the costs of this appeal. No opinion. Concur — Breitel, J. P., Rabin, Frank and Valente, JJ.
